Compare all specifications:
2009 Dodge Sprinter | 1973 Nissan Cherry | |
Make | Dodge | Nissan |
Model | Sprinter | Cherry |
Year Released | 2009 | 1973 |
Body Type | Van |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2986 cc | 988 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 154 HP | 44 HP |
Engine RPM | 3400 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 380 Nm | 81 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1200 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Vehicle Weight | 1691 kg | 680 kg |
Vehicle Length | 6950 mm | 3620 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2030 mm | 1500 mm |
Vehicle Height | 2740 mm | 1390 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 4330 mm | 2340 mm |
